Transaction 5ec817136390648dabe4c73cb8ed65156b22d71d579ae711f766d0110d393df4

1 Input
2 Outputs
  • 5ec817136390648dabe4c73cb8ed65156b22d71d579ae711f766d0110d393df4:0
  • value  1000000
    address  2Mu7TLy44tJGp86emBzHKLxf4v75StJDMkJ
  • 5ec817136390648dabe4c73cb8ed65156b22d71d579ae711f766d0110d393df4:1
  • value  20454015
    address  2NCGVaFMVfHKxEEycswF2HR9sEkir7e5AmJ